Gault&Millau's review2026
Modest and traditional, this restaurant nestled in an old city street pursues its vocation: to do well on well-mastered foundations. So let's move forward in this well-appointed dining room, with tables topped with a vast set of vaulted arches, with foie gras, shellfish ravioli, pan-fried quail with mushrooms, fish zarzuela and chocolate soufflé, in a menu that has some good Iberian flavors, due to the owner's origins, even offering pata negra for nibbling pleasure. Wines from the Lot and Spain, including by the glass.
